Al Green Is Love
1975 studio album by Al Green From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Al Green Is Love is the ninth album by soul singer Al Green. It was his final of six consecutive albums to hit number 1 on the R&B/Soul Albums chart, and it peaked into the Top 40 on the Pop Albums chart.

Track listing
All tracks composed by Al Green; except where indicated
- Side one
- "L-O-V-E (Love)" (Green, Willie Mitchell, Mabon "Teenie" Hodges) – 3:09
- "Rhymes" (Green, Mabon "Teenie" Hodges) – 3:36
- "The Love Sermon" (Green, Willie Mitchell, Earl Randle) – 6:34
- "There Is Love" (Willie Mitchell, Lawrence Seymore, Yvonne Mitchell) – 3:04
- "Could I Be the One?" (Green, Willie Mitchell, Ann Mitchell) – 4:06
- Side two
- "Love Ritual" – 4:19
- "I Didn't Know" – 7:46
- "Oh Me, Oh My (Dreams in My Arms)" (Green, Willie Mitchell, Mabon "Teenie" Hodges) – 2:48
- "I Gotta Be More (Take Me Higher)" – 2:45
- "I Wish You Were Here" (Willie Mitchell) – 3:18

Personnel
- Al Green - vocals
- Larry Lee, Teenie Hodges - guitar
- Leroy Hodges - bass
- Charles Hodges - organ, piano
- Howard Grimes - drums, congas
- Conga Lou (Johnny Keyes) - congas
- Archie Turner, Michael Allen - piano
- Charles Chalmers, Donna Rhodes, Sandra Rhodes - backing vocals
- Andrew Love, Lewis Collins - tenor saxophone
- Wayne Jackson - trumpet
- James Mitchell - baritone saxophone, string arrangements
- Jack Hale - trombone
- The Memphis Strings - strings
